How to conquer Geometry Dash Lite: step-by-step
Conquer Geometry Dash Lite by approaching each level as a sequence of repeatable patterns rather than one long continuous challenge. Start with practice mode where available, map out hazards like spikes, portals (wave, ship, cube), and timed jumps, then practice each segment until clean repetitions are achievable. S.T.E.P.S. practice framework (named model)
The S.T.E.P.S. framework provides a structured practice routine for rhythm-platformers like Geometry Dash Lite. Use it as a checklist for every session.
- S — Scan and segment: Play the level slowly, identify 3–5 repeating patterns and the most dangerous transitions.
- T — Time drills: Run short timed repetitions of one segment (10–30 seconds each), focusing on input timing.
- E — Edit and simplify: Remove nonessential inputs in practice mode and simplify sequences until consistent.
- P — Playback review: Watch replays or slow replays to spot micro-timing errors and momentum issues.
- S — Solidify: Chain practiced segments together progressively until the full level is clean.

Practical walkthrough and real-world example
Example scenario: A player gets stuck repeatedly on the midpoint of Level 7 where a sequence of three precise jumps across small platforms leads into a wave section. Apply S.T.E.P.S.:
- Scan and segment: Mark the three-jump pattern and the immediate transition to the wave as two separate segments.
- Time drills: Run 10–15 repetitions of just the three jumps in practice mode until five consecutive clean runs occur.
- Edit and simplify: Slow the rhythm mentally and reduce finger input noise—tap with the pad of the finger, not the joint.
- Playback review: Use practice-mode checkpoints and replay back to see if timing drifts during fatigue.
- Solidify: Link the three jumps and the wave, begin chaining with short rest breaks, and aim for error-free full runs.
Checklist to use every session
- Warm up with two easy levels to reset timing and rhythm.
- Choose one target segment per run and limit practice time to 15–25 minutes before review.
- Record or use practice replays for at least one attempt per session.
- Log progress: note which segment, number of clean reps, and observed mistake type.
Practical tips (3–5 actionable points)
- Use brief, focused sessions: 15–25 minutes prevents fatigue-driven mistakes and boosts retention.
- Isolate micro-segments: practice the smallest failing sequence repeatedly until it becomes automatic.
- Calibrate controls: on touchscreen, adjust grip and sensitivity; on keyboard, ensure keys register clean taps.
- Practice with metronome-like rhythm in mind: humming the beat or using a soft metronome helps sync inputs with level rhythm.
Common mistakes and trade-offs
Common mistakes
- Trying full runs too early: this reinforces bad habits. Focus on segments instead.
- Neglecting rest: extended sessions increase input variability and slow progress.
- Over-reliance on memorized timing only: visual cues change between attempts—combine rhythm with pattern recognition.
Trade-offs
Speed vs. precision: pushing for faster completion increases the chance of mistakes. Prioritize precision early, then gradually increase speed. Practice mode trade-off: it allows repeated practice of hard spots but reduces the pressure of real-run conditions; alternate between practice-mode drilling and full attempts to transfer skills under pressure.

Troubleshooting: what to do when progress stalls
If improvement stalls for multiple sessions, change one variable at a time: shorten session length, modify control input technique, or switch from attempting full runs back to single-segment drills. Recording a short clip and comparing it to a clean run often reveals a single repeated input error to fix.

FAQs
How can a beginner conquer Geometry Dash Lite?
Start with short practice sessions using the S.T.E.P.S. framework: segment levels, drill the hardest spots, and gradually chain segments together. Prioritize timing drills, and alternate practice-mode repetition with full attempts to build pressure handling.
Is practice mode necessary to beat Geometry Dash Lite levels?
Practice mode is highly useful for isolating problem segments and building muscle memory. It reduces repetition cost and accelerates learning, but must be balanced with full-run attempts to transfer skills under run conditions.
What are the most common timing mistakes players make?
Common errors include holding taps too long, inconsistent tap location on touchscreens, and attempting sequences too fast before rhythm is internalized. Fix these with short, focused drills and control calibration.
How to fix frame drops or input lag when trying to beat Geometry Dash Lite levels?
Free up device resources, lower graphics settings if available, close background apps, and ensure the latest stable OS builds. On older devices, switching to shorter practice sessions can help avoid thermal throttling that causes lag.
Can these strategies be applied to other rhythm-platformers?
Yes. The S.T.E.P.S. framework, segmentation, and short timed drills are effective for most rhythm-platform games where timing and pattern recognition are primary skills.
